#bfe456 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bfe456 is composed of 74.9% red, 89.4%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.3%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 75.6 degrees, a saturation of 72.4% and a lightness of 61.6%. #bfe456 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ffac with #7fc900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bfe456 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bfe456 has RGB values of R:191, G:228,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.16, M:0, Y:0.62,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 12575830.

Shades and Tints of #bfe456
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f9fcee is the lightest one.

Tones of #bfe456
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9fa09a is the less saturated color, while #cafb3f is the most saturated one.
